A new approach to prepare highly active and stable black titania for visible light-assisted hydrogen production

A highly active nano black TiO<sub>2</sub> photocatalyst with Pt as a co-catalyst for visible light-assisted hydrogen production from methanol–water is prepared by controlled magnesiothermic treatment in a H<sub>2</sub>/Ar atmosphere.
